Transaction 37ab19258b10ddda500c73ca7fc81dc7a51df29a734f56fecf1e9680ffe5291c

1 Input
2 Outputs
  • 37ab19258b10ddda500c73ca7fc81dc7a51df29a734f56fecf1e9680ffe5291c:0
  • value  423593
    address  1E4PbXGvnBUe3uGGdyKAsZkyW3EhhqHas4
  • 37ab19258b10ddda500c73ca7fc81dc7a51df29a734f56fecf1e9680ffe5291c:1
  • value  1237958
    address  1D65mr5enHMsRGFz7upG2LnvbrKrvcfPYK